Why Feedback is Essential for ASME’s Standard Assessments

Feedback is not just a formality; it’s at the heart of ASME's evaluations. Stakeholders’ insights lead to continuous improvements in engineering practices, ensuring that standards evolve to meet real-world needs. Let's explore how feedback enriches the process.
